Output caa84e8ca8b667300ec83929784d2b7a0ae1c15083d6e1e8d142ffe7db0ef6bd:0

value
1069611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ce619651faf47226f554942f8d267abd2047280 OP_EQUAL
address
34KpVVEiTpVJJXSM4KfZStgqxz1wkkZbgw
transaction
caa84e8ca8b667300ec83929784d2b7a0ae1c15083d6e1e8d142ffe7db0ef6bd
spent
true